BREVARD COUNTY • MELBOURNE, FLORIDA – The Space Coast Tech Council will present its next Entrepreneur Express Series on September 17 where two excellent speakers will share their personal success stories, while focusing on two specific areas of the entrepreneurial development stages – Going Operational and Knowing When to Expand.

The Entrepreneur Express brings together local business experts and budding technology entrepreneurs.

These experts have successfully started and managed businesses and know how to launch and move a company through its various phases of development.

Going Operational will be the topic of District 2 Brevard County Commissioner Jim Barfield’s presentation as he shares the experience of winning a huge government contract, and having to quickly create a staff and resources to meet its demands and deliverables.

It’s always the dream of every budding entrepreneur to land a big contract, or to access large venture capital resources.

Jim Barfield
Jim Barfield

Creating the organization that will get the job done is not always an easy task.

Barfield will share how he and his partners created and developed Luke & Associates, Inc. into a multi-million dollar company with a diverse range of capabilities, providing services for the U.S. Government and commercial entities.

Knowing When to Expand

How would you like to attach a jet engine onto a dragster chasis and launch yourself down the track at speeds that would make most people faint?

With over 20 years of drag racing experience, Elaine Larsen has found her home behind the wheel of her jet dragsters.

Elaine Larsen
Elaine Larsen

As a proven entrepreneur, Elaine has never been one to back down from a challenge. She faces each and every new obstacle head on.

Elaine will be addressing the topic of Knowing When to Expand. Through sponsorships, partnerships, a lot of hard work and victories on the track, Elaine is in position to expand her operations for the third time.
